The good news is that Congress has all the constitutional authority it needs - and indeed holds the key - to reign in this rogue, completely out-of-control court system. The bad news is that this is a power our leaders in Congress have so far refused to use.

"The Supreme Court shall have appellate jurisdiction, both as to law and fact, with such exceptions, and under such regulations as the Congress shall make." Article III Section 2

Congress has the only law-making power within the federal government - and even then, with specific and very strict limitations. The courts have absolutely no power to make law. When the judges step outside the bounds of their authority, our representatives in Congress have the power, and the duty, to step in and regulate the jurisdiction of the Supreme Court - even to the point of reversing illegal court decisions if necessary.
